Output e96e3ad749fca23fed009da1eccefba3fb4b6ad6986408874586852a0d167b72:20

value
387042
script pubkey
OP_0 OP_PUSHBYTES_20 ecddeffa3ce905ac7f128cd22c0b0e0be3359919
address
bc1qanw7l73uayz6clcj3nfzczcwp03ntxgeu4jwu3
transaction
e96e3ad749fca23fed009da1eccefba3fb4b6ad6986408874586852a0d167b72
confirmations
22785
spent
true